No-fault insurance will pay for medical care and certain out of pocket losses

No-Fault insurance pays for the cost of medical treatment and certain out-of-pocket losses. It will cover the cost of medical treatment and lost wages for up to a year. The state determines which benefits are included under a policy. Your insurance company will pay the cost of treatment in case you get injured in an New York car accident.

You have 30 days to file No-Fault claims in the event you're the victim of an automobile accident. This form will ask for details about the incident, your injuries, as well as a list of doctors. You will then be contacted by your insurance company. They will send the appropriate forms to your medical providers.

You may be required to undergo Medical Exams by your insurance provider. If you have medical insurance, you are able to skip this step.

In the majority of instances the claim needs to be submitted to the insurer within 45 days of treatment. This is especially important for pleasant prairie accident lost wages. If the no-fault carrier refuses to pay your claim, you are able to pursue arbitration. An arbitrator is a neutral third party who decides whether the denial is appropriate. In general an arbitrator decides on the amount to be paid for your medical bills as well as the amount of your lost wages.

If you're submitting a No-Fault claim, you must keep copies of any forms you have received from the carrier. This will help you demonstrate the amount you've spent.

Before you get to MMI make sure you settle your claim for an accident.

It can be hard to figure out how to settle your claim for an accident. There is one crucial action you can take that can make a significant difference in the likelihood of obtaining maximum compensation. That is the determination of your MMI.

MMI is a method used by doctors to determine if your injury has reached its maximum medical improvement. This is when the most effective treatment has been administered. This isn't the end of the road. You still have to pay for the costs that will follow your medical care.

Many people feel pressured to settle their claims before they reach MMI. This could result in them receiving less than they deserve. You are not able to reopen your case in the future.

Personal injury cases may take months and even years to settle. A car accident attorney should be sought out immediately if you are involved in an accident. They can assist you in determining the value of your claim and pleasant Prairie accident calculate the economic and non-economic damages you have sustained.

Your injuries will determine the duration of your recovery. To improve your condition, it is possible to require surgery or physical therapy. These treatments can be expensive and pose a higher risk. In the end, you might not be able afford to settle your case until you are aware of the extent of your injuries.

When you have a complete knowledge of the severity and extent of your injuries, you are able to begin to plan to settle your accident claim. Before you accept an offer of settlement from a business, make sure you have reached MMI.
